Lydia of Thyatira - Wikipedia Name. The name, "Lydia", meaning "the Lydian woman", by which she was known indicates that she was from Lydia in Asia Minor. Though she is commonly known as St. Lydia or even more simply The Woman of Purple, Lydia is given other titles: of Thyatira, Purpuraria, and of Philippi (Philippisia in Greek).
